After waiting the appropriate number of ...Tax Topic #151: 2008 Tax Year: Topic 151 - Your Appeal Rights. The IRS has an appeals system for people who do not agree with the results of an examination of their tax returns or with other adjustments to their tax liability. The IRS will send you a report and/or letter that explains the proposed adjustments. The letter also tells you of your ...

You typically are not required to respond to an IRS 151 letter ... The most common reason for the IRS to review a tax return is something called the Discriminant Function System (or DIF) score. The IRS uses a computerized scoring model that evaluates your return and gives it a score based on the likelihood that it will need to be changed. Barrett Wayne Rodriguez. Tax Topic 203 is related to refund offsets. Some creditors can directly attach your tax refund for debts. Examples include States trying to collect child support payments, the IRS itself to pay prior tax balances, and States to pay prior year tax balances, among others. Taxpayers have the right to appeal an IRS decision in an independent forum. This is one of ten basic rights — known collectively as the Taxpayer Bill of Rights — that all taxpayers have when dealing with the IRS.. According to the IRS, 9 out of 10 tax refunds are processed in their normal time frame of fewer than 21 days.Verified. Hi, You don't appeal the topic. You wait until you receive their report and then request an Appeals hearing. Put your case together for presentation. Appeals hearings are usually by phone so be prepared to FAX any documentation to the Appeals officer.
